Transaction 43676c7077fdeb804accba46406220c8fb39cce16da46ee4da9cbaf627318ff1

1 Input
2 Outputs
  • 43676c7077fdeb804accba46406220c8fb39cce16da46ee4da9cbaf627318ff1:0
  • value  353045
    address  12bdQF7cZ43oyaLWPfu3L7a9DxxwANbFeX
  • 43676c7077fdeb804accba46406220c8fb39cce16da46ee4da9cbaf627318ff1:1
  • value  60078905
    address  32fg6eq6CVZaTvrSdK49UhhMC293seBt8r